About the Author
David Blanco-Alcántara is a Senior Lecturer in Corporate Finance at the University of
Burgos, Spain.
Fernando García-Moreno Rodríguez is a Senior Lecturer in Administrative Law in the
Faculty of Law, University of Burgos, Spain.
Óscar López-de-Foronda Pérez is a Senior Lecturer in Corporate Finance and
Accounting at the University of Burgos, Spain.
